# § 5401. Authorization
**(a)** The Postal Service is authorized to provide for the safe and expeditious transportation of mail by aircraft.
**(b)** Except as otherwise provided in section 5402 of this title, the Postal Service may make such rules, regulations, and orders consistent with part A of subtitle VII of title 49, or any order, rule, or regulation made by the Secretary of Transportation thereunder, as may be necessary for such transportation.

## Editorial Notes
### Amendments
1994—Subsec. (b). substituted “part A of subtitle VII” for “sections 1301–1542”.
1984—Subsec. (b). substituted “Secretary of Transportation” for “Civil Aeronautics Board”.
